Scrubjay strips EXIF from every upload before it hits storage — GPS, serials, the works. Config lives in scrub.toml; the env file only holds runtime bits. Heads up: orientation is preserved by re-baking rotation into pixels. To enable the signed verification step on scrubbed outputs, add this line to your env file.

sealed setting: LEDGER_TOKEN20=6148d35bbb480b0ab79e

Handover from Priya to Joss ahead of the weekly sync: the user module extraction from the Harthollow monolith is roughly 60% complete. Authentication endpoints now route through the new service; profile writes still dual-write to both stores. Please verify the reconciliation job before cutting further traffic. Full migration notes and open risks are documented here.

dashboard of taduf-yagap = https://confluence.tolvaqsys.internal/display/display/projects/display

**Handover — holiday opening hours.** Hi Petra, quick note before I'm off: over the Wintermere break the Larkspur Building runs reduced hours, 10:00 to 15:00 only, and reception is unstaffed after the 23rd. Couriers should be redirected to the Ashgrove loading bay — there's a sign but people miss it. If any of the directors need the building outside those hours, they'll have to come through the garden-side entrance. That door doesn't take badges over the break, so give them the code below.

staff pass of tajop-baduf = bdg-RZVIT-40487